This is a unified repo to contain my personal configurations for NixOS machines.
How To Use This
Go through the normal process to setup a NixOS system during installation.
- Boot from an appropriate medium
- Parition the drives
- Mount them
- Before you generate out the configuration, clone this repoistory to your /etc/nixos folder
- Run the configuration generator. It should only genreate the hardware-configuration.nix file, which this repo gitignores
- Create a folder and file with the machine name in
hosts/<machine>/default.nix - Add
hosts/default.nixan appropriate entry for the machine you are building - Create a file
home/hosts/<machine>/default.nixwith the new machine name as well
Adding new hosts
To add a new host, create a folder in the directory hosts/ that matches the name of
the target system. Each host must contain, minimally, a default.nix file that serves
as the basis of configuring that host.
